Determining Slow Procedure Issues

When fixing lift innovation for slow-moving operation concerns, a methodical method to identifying the root reason is important. Sluggish operation can be caused by various factors, including mechanical issues, electric problems, or perhaps issues with the control system. The very first step in recognizing the root cause of sluggish procedure is to perform an aesthetic examination of the lift elements. Seek any indications of damage, such as frayed cables, leaking hydraulic fluid, or damaged pulley-blocks.


Following, check the electrical connections to make sure that all components are effectively linked and operating. Damaged circuitry or loosened links can cause slow down operation or full breakdown of the lift system. Additionally, it is vital to test the control system to figure out if the issue depends on the programming or sensing units.


If the aesthetic examination and electrical checks do not reveal the root reason of the sluggish operation, more analysis examinations might be required. These might include stress tests for hydraulic systems, voltage tests for electrical parts, or running diagnostic software for the control system. repair and maintenance services. By following a systematic strategy to troubleshooting slow-moving procedure issues, you can efficiently recognize and settle the issue, guaranteeing the lift operates safely and properly


Addressing Weird Sounds



To properly troubleshoot lift technology for weird noises, a detailed assessment of the lift parts following the recognition of slow-moving operation problems is necessary. Strange sounds in lifts can be a sign of underlying problems that need prompt focus to ensure the security and integrity of the system. Usual resources of strange sounds in lifts consist of worn-out or misaligned wheels, harmed electric motor bearings, broken or loosened suspension ropes, and malfunctioning control systems. When resolving strange sounds, it is important to carry out a methodical assessment of these parts to pinpoint the precise reason for the sound properly. This might entail checking for any type of visible signs of damage, evaluating the capability of motor bearings, tightening up loose links, and lubing relocating parts as needed.


In addition, it is critical to describe the lift manufacturer's upkeep guidelines and look for assistance from certified technicians when handling complex lift parts or strange troubleshooting treatments. By quickly attending to strange noises and fixing underlying concerns, lift drivers can make certain the optimum performance and safety of the lift system for operators and passengers.

Tackling Hydraulic System Malfunctions



The performance of hydraulic systems in lifts relies greatly on the proper performance of numerous elements within the system. When hydraulic systems malfunction in lifts, it can cause functional disruptions and security worries. One usual issue is hydraulic liquid leakage, which can occur due to worn-out seals, loose links, or harmed cylinders. To tackle this problem, professionals need to perform a comprehensive evaluation to identify the source of the leakage and change any defective elements promptly.


Furthermore, irregularities in hydraulic liquid degrees or unusual sounds throughout lift procedure may indicate underlying system breakdowns that need prompt interest to stop further damage. Normal upkeep and prompt troubleshooting of hydraulic system issues are essential to making sure the safe and reliable operation of lift Web Site innovation.


Handling Electrical Component Failings



Dealing with electrical part failures in lift technology demands a methodical approach to detecting and fixing issues to keep operational functionality and safety and security requirements. When experiencing electric problems in lift systems, it is crucial to initial carry out a complete examination of the electric parts, consisting of control panels, circuitry, sensors, and motherboard. Any kind of signs of damage, rust, loose links, or burnt components ought to be meticulously kept in mind and resolved quickly to avoid additional difficulties.


When it comes to electric part failings, it is important to follow supplier standards for fixing and repair procedures. This might include testing the elements making use of multimeters, oscilloscopes, or various other diagnostic tools to determine the specific resource of the malfunction. In addition, having a thorough understanding of the lift's electrical schematics and wiring layouts can aid in determining and remedying concerns successfully.


Regular maintenance and inspection routines can assist stop electric failings by identifying possible concerns early on. Proper training for lift specialists on electrical systems and parts is likewise essential to make certain exact diagnosis and efficient resolution of electrical issues, eventually adding to the total safety and security and integrity of lift procedures.
